DESCRIPTION:VISITING ARTIST LECTURE WITH JON SIDERIADIS\, ILLUSTRATOR: Wednesday\, Oct. 9\, 2024\, 11 a.m.\, Visual & Performing Arts Center\, Room 144\, Westside campus. Free & open to the public. Limited seating available – RSVP required at www.eventbrite.com/e/visiting-artist-lecture-jon-sideriadis-illustrator-tickets-938810496467 \nJon Sideriadis is an award-winning illustrator\, author\, and educator; a creator of fantasy art and world-building. From 2018 through 2023\, he was Coordinator and Professor of the Illustration Program at the University of New Haven. Previously\, he taught at several universities and colleges\, including UCONN and Hartford Art School. He has also taught world-building and art history in Rhodes\, Greece\, and has lectured and held workshops throughout the East Coast. Currently\, he is an adjunct professor at Tunxis Community College\, allowing for more time in his studio. \nJon’s work has been published in film\, television\, video games\, novels\, comics\, album art\, board games\, and trading cards. As an in-house and freelance illustrator\, Jon has worked with many clients\, including Hasbro\, Dwarven Forge\, Goodman Games\, and Hit Point Press. He has also worked in Hollywood as a creature-effects artist and sculptor on feature films including Godzilla and Underworld Evolution. His artwork has been shown in solo and group exhibitions throughout the country\, and he is a frequent guest of honor at illustration conventions. \nJon is the author and illustrator of an original mythology series called Astromythos\, and he is currently completing the second book in the series. He has also written and illustrated a fifth-edition D&D adventure book\, published by Hit Point Press\, called Lair of the Spider Lord. Jon received his B.F.A. in illustration from Rhode Island School of Design\, and his M.F.A. in Illustration from Hartford Art School. @jonsideriadis

DESCRIPTION:MACRICOSTAS PRESERVE SUNSET HIKE: Hike at Macricostas Preserve with the Adventure Club. The sunset is around 6:15 p.m.\, it’s a ~45 minute hike to the summit as a group. We will meet at the parking lot at 5 p.m. with an intent to start hiking at 5:15 p.m. Transportation will not be provided and those in attendance are expected to carpool and find their own ride. Limited carpooling will be offered from the Midtown campus police station\, departure is at 4:10 p.m. Please contact tarbet002@wcsu.edu to see if there are remaining seats. \nMacricostas Preserve Parking: 41.68288\, -73.33368 \nWhat to wear: \nFootwear with grippy soles\nPants for the weather\nLayers for the upper body \nWhat to consider: \nHat\nGloves\nSomething insulated to sit on-the rock at the summit is hard AND cold\nSnack/dinner/something to eat\nFirst aid kit\nTrekking poles \nWhat to avoid: \nCotton. It kills. It does not wick moisture and it does not dry \nWhat to bring: \nSmall backpack/day pack\nPreferably a headlamp. If not available\, a flashlight. The phone should NOT be your light source\nWater\nExtra layers \nWords of advice: \nThe ascent is steep. Avoid sweating by managing your layers while hiking. Having a base layer\, a mid layer and an outer layer allows for more options than a big heavy parka. The ground may be wet\, icy or slippery. Flat-soled shoes are guaranteed to have you on your rear end. Leave them home. The Pinnacle is exposed. There is always a breeze and it will get colder when the sun goes down. Additional layers for the upper and lower body are highly recommended. A headlamp offers a hands-free operation. You will need your hands to maintain your balance during the descent or to hold on to your trekking poles. \nLeave No Trace. Pack out what you pack in
